The loopback test follows this pattern:

1.

The ISDN Adapter is addressed (initialized).

2.

An ISDN data connection is established to the multi-subscriber
number (MSN) given. If the MSN is correct, a connection is
established in order to be able to transmit data.

3.

Test data are sent on one B channel of the S

0

bus and received on the

4.

The test data are checked for transmission errors.

5.

The test result is displayed.

8.3.3 Test Execution and Test Result

1.

Start the loopback test program, if you have not already done so.

2.

Enter the subscriber number (MSN) to be user for testing. If this
number was given during configuration, it is automatically obtained
from the Windows registry. If no number was given during
configuration, enter the MSN for your ISDN Adapter.

3.

Click Start Test.
